I thought this half way through shoving lots of things into the preferences, but they are 'global' and creating a new tab for a value or two seemed overkill (at the time). It could be worth changing the Start Location into a new tab *now* since hardly anyone would be using it. I don't think we would want to create too many tabs, as by the same token that would look/feel too complex. 'UI' should be the first preference tab with the different unit selections and the waypoints symbol choice. As most users would want to adjust them according to taste. Maybe the Memory / Tile Age / Map Cache / choices could be in an 'Advanced' tab, as these are settings one doesn't change unless you have reason to do so. > - add a grouping feature: keep the "General" tab and group preferences > in something else. > > Your ideas? > -- > Guilhem BONNEFILLE > -=- JID: gu...@im.apinc.org MSN: guilhem_bonnefi...@hotmail.com > -=- mailto:guilhem.bonnefi...@gmail.com > -=- http://nathguil.free.fr/ > Be Seeing You - Rob.
